For all its break-ups, periods of non-existence and fluctuating methodology, King Crimson remains one of the interminably compelling bands playing within the domain of rock music to this day. Widely acknowledged as being the harbingers of the art-rock genre with their monumental 1969 album "In The Court Of The Crimson King", they paved the way for innovative art-rock/progressive rock bands such as Yes, ELP etc etc. in the early '70s as well as providing a stimulus for more recent neo-progressive bands like Tool and The Mars Volta through their post-progressive work in the early '80s and '90S.

Larks' Tongues in Aspic is the first King Crimson album to feature the classic lineup of Fripp, Wetton, Bruford, and Cross (along with Jamie Muir on percussion). I consider this to be the band's most consistently excellent formation; some of Crimson's most adventurous, most innovative, and brilliantly craziest music was created during this era. Larks' Tongues is a creative milestone for Fripp and company. The style of this album is eclectic and hard to describe; the music goes from ambient minimalism to heavy fusion to Mellotronic symphonics to experimental grooves to peusdo-metal. Larks' Tongues could not have been more different from its predecessor Islands (see my other listing for an original 1st press of this one), and is yet another testament of Robert Fripp's ability to reinvent this band.
'Larks' Tongues in Aspic, Pt. 1' is probably the best instrumental King Crimson ever did. It begins with an extended ambient intro played on tuned percussion. Intense violin builds up to metalesque riffing, and heavy jazz-rock insanity is combined with chamber-rock ambience to create a stunningly memorable composition. 'Book of Saturday' is a short vocal/electric-guitar piece that adds some melody after the assault of the title track. 'Exiles' is probably the most 'traditional' Crimson track here, with bolero drums and Mellotron passages. Cross's violin and Wetton's vocals stand out here. 'Easy Money' is another amazing song. I find this track hard to pin down; is it rock, jazz, blues, or just King Crimson? The wonderfully unorthodox guitar soloing and odd percussion prove it to be nothing but the latter. 'The Talking Drum' is one of my favourites. An absolutely infectious bass groove dominates this piece, with Cross's manic string soloing bringing the song together. 'Larks' Tongues in Aspic, Pt. 2' is the heaviest track here, and is probably the most recognizable piece on the album. The song mostly builds upon a main theme by adding increasingly complex and multilayered instrumentation.

Records / CDs Are Graded In The Following Way:
MINT (M): The record / cd displays barely any signs of use, if any, with no marks or deterioration in sound quality. Extra items and cover are near perfect.
EXCELLENT (EX): Shows only minor signs of being played with very little lessening in sound quality. The Cover and extras will have some light wear and or creasing
VERY GOOD (VG): Has been played many times but has no major deterioration in sound quality, despite some noticeable surface marks and occasional light scratches. Cover and extras will have normal wear and tear but no major defects
GOOD (G): Has been played so much that the sound quality has noticeably deteriorated with some distortion and mild scratches. The cover and any extras may suffer from folding, scuffing, split spine, discoloration etc.
FAIR (F): The record is still just playable and has considerable surface noise and may even jump. Cover and contents will be torn stained and/or defaced.
POOR (P): The record will not play properly. Covers badly damaged or partly missing
+ or - : Indicates slightly better (+) or slightly lesser (-) condition than main grade
